The Centre on Aging will be hiring two students to work during the summer.
To apply for either of these positions, students must be eligible for the Work Study program. Visit their Web site for eligibility requirements.
Student Research Assistant (History): Job #77220
Download position #77220 details (PDF)
This position is ideal for an independent minded, highly organized student whose work will summarize the Centre on Aging’s history, which dates back to 1982. The student will work with the Centre on Aging’s archival materials which are currently organized electronically. Some archiving of materials may be required. There will be many opportunities for further training and networking for those students interested in aging. The student will work on the Fort Garry campus and will have easily accessible supervision.
